Step 6: enable hot-reload on Cravenholt's gateway tier. The watcher polls the config volume every few seconds and applies deltas without restart. Do not hot-reload TLS or listener ports — those still require a rolling bounce. If a reload fails validation, the gateway keeps the last-good config and logs a single warning; page only if warnings repeat for five minutes. Verify reload works in the Ostermere staging cell before touching prod. The watcher itself is controlled by the following values.

service settings:
[druix]
host = druix.zemvargrid.example
user = druix_svc
database = druix_prod

Context: Ardenfell line margins slipped three points over two quarters. Drivers: input steel costs, aggressive discounting at the Westmoor branch, and a stale price book. Proposal: uplift list prices four percent, tighten discount authority to regional level, sunset the two lowest-margin SKUs. Risk: volume loss at Halverton accounts, estimated under two percent. Decision requested at Thursday's review. Modelling assumptions are in the appendix pack. The commercial reasoning leadership wants kept close is noted directly below.

board note of tajop-yajof: The finance team signed off on a budget of $77.6 million for Project Pramir.

Subject: DR drill prep — Fanlark backpressure scenario

Hello on-call,

Next Tuesday's disaster-recovery drill simulates a notification fan-out surge in the Fanlark dispatcher: we will inject 40x normal volume and verify the backpressure valves shed load gracefully rather than cascading into the queue tier. Please review the shedding thresholds beforehand and note any consumers lacking rate-limit headers. During the drill, the dispatcher's emergency control plane will be locked; to authenticate into it, use the recovery passphrase below.

strongbox words: druvan-lamys-eliius-jorax-istox-soreth-ulays-gilix-ralix-oliiel-norwyn-casvan-praius

// MAX_OPEN_PIPES caps pipe handles in the Corvel sandbox worker.
// Set after the fd-leak hunt of sprint 14: the Ashgrove plugin
// loader duplicated pipes on retry and never closed the originals,
// exhausting the limit within hours. Security note: exceeding this
// cap now aborts the worker rather than degrading silently.
// Do not raise without sandbox team review. Verified against the
// build identified below.

session token of yahap-fafop = htk9_f6aa94135